VAT withinside the United Kingdom: A Quick Overview
Value Added Tax (VAT) is a intake tax implemented to maximum items and offerings bought withinside the UK. The UK authorities, via HM Revenue & Customs (HMRC), administers VAT for the duration of England, Scotland, Wales, and Northern Ireland. As of 2025, the principle VAT fees are:
- Standard price (20%) – applies to maximum items and offerings
- Reduced price (5%) – for objects like home gasoline and kid’s automobile seats
- Zero price (0%) – for necessities like maximum meals objects, kid’s clothing, and books
These fees are steady throughout all 4 UK nations, along with Northern Ireland. So, whilst you are shopping items or offerings inside Northern Ireland, you may commonly pay VAT on the equal price as a person in London or Glasgow.
The Unique Status of Northern Ireland After Brexit
Despite this widespread alignment, Northern Ireland holds a awesome role in the UK VAT machine because of the Northern Ireland Protocol, which turned into agreed upon as a part of the Brexit Withdrawal Agreement.
To keep away from a difficult border at the island of Ireland, the Protocol stipulates that Northern Ireland keeps to observe positive EU policies on items, although it stays a part of the United Kingdom. This unique association influences how VAT is treated in cross-border transactions related to items, however now no longer offerings.
Here’s the way it breaks down:
- Goods: Northern Ireland stays aligned with the EU VAT machine for the functions of buying and selling items. This permits for the loose motion of products among Northern Ireland and the Republic of Ireland with out customs assessments.
- Services: Northern Ireland follows UK VAT policies for all offerings. There isn’t anyt any distinction among Northern Ireland and the relaxation of the United Kingdom on this regard.
This twin technique has added complexity for agencies that deal in each items and offerings or that change with each Great Britain (England, Scotland, and Wales) and the EU.
What Remains the Same Across the United Kingdom?
Let’s make clear in which Northern Ireland VAT is precisely similar to the relaxation of the United Kingdom:
- VAT Rates: Standard (20%), reduced (5%), and zero (0%) fees practice similarly throughout the United Kingdom.
- VAT Thresholds: The VAT registration threshold (£90,000 turnover as of 2025) applies UK-wide.
- VAT Returns: Businesses in Northern Ireland post VAT returns to HMRC much like agencies withinside the relaxation of the United Kingdom.
- Domestic Transactions: For income that take region completely inside Northern Ireland or among Northern Ireland and the relaxation of the United Kingdom, UK VAT policies practice in full.
In different words, in case you run a commercial enterprise in Belfast and are promoting offerings to a client in Manchester, you observe the equal VAT policies as a commercial enterprise primarily based totally in Birmingham.
What’s Different in Northern Ireland?
While the middle ideas continue to be the equal, the variations come into play in cross-border change related to items:
1. Trade with the EU (Goods Only)
Northern Ireland is handled as a part of the EU VAT location for items. This means:
- Goods despatched from Northern Ireland to an EU country (like Ireland, France, or Germany) are handled as intra-network supplies, much like how items could flow among EU member states.
- Goods obtained into Northern Ireland from the EU are handled as intra-network acquisitions.
This alignment simplifies change among Northern Ireland and EU member states however calls for unique VAT accounting and reporting, along with EC Sales Lists.
2. XI VAT Numbers
Businesses in Northern Ireland that change in items with the EU should use an “XI” prefix of their VAT wide variety. This is vital for figuring out them as a part of the unique EU-UK association below the Protocol.
For example:
A UK VAT wide variety: GB123456789
A Northern Ireland VAT wide variety (for EU change): XI123456789
3. Import and Export Declarations
Goods shifting among Great Britain and Northern Ireland are problem to customs declarations, despite the fact that each are a part of the United Kingdom. This is to guard the integrity of the EU Single Market, considering that items coming into Northern Ireland may want to doubtlessly flow into the Republic of Ireland with out in addition assessments.
However, to lessen the weight on agencies, the Windsor Framework (added in 2023) permits for “inexperienced lane” get entry to for items staying in Northern Ireland, which means fewer assessments and simplified paperwork.
Implications for Businesses
For agencies in Northern Ireland, this indicates greater interest is wanted withinside the following areas:
- Determining whether or not items or offerings are being bought
- Identifying in which the client is located (EU, GB, or NI)
- Using the appropriate VAT wide variety and reporting method
- Understanding whilst import VAT is due, and whether or not the opposite price mechanism applies
While the United Kingdom authorities gives steerage and help via HMRC, many agencies choose to are seeking recommendation from accountants or VAT experts to make certain compliance.
Implications for Consumers
For ordinary purchasers in Northern Ireland, there may be no great distinction in how VAT is paid. You’ll see VAT-inclusive pricing much like in some other a part of the United Kingdom. However, in case you’re shopping items from an EU-primarily based totally retailer, you might:
- Avoid customs duties (because of the Protocol)
- Still be charged VAT on the factor of sale, relying at the seller’s setup
- Experience barely one-of-a-kind delivery or customs managing in comparison to Great Britain
